MySQLデータベースの追加、削除、変更操作の詳細な説明

MySQLデータベースの追加、削除、変更操作の詳細な説明

データの挿入

テーブル名(列名1、列名2、列名3)の値(値1、値2、値3)に挿入します。

ユーザーに(user_id,name,age)値(1,'nice',24)を挿入します。

最も簡単な方法はフィールド名を省略することですが、すべてのフィールドを挿入する必要があります。

バッチ挿入

単一挿入と一括挿入の効率性の問題

MySQL では、複数のレコードを挿入する方が単一のレコードを挿入するよりも効率が高くなります。

レコードの削除

テーブル名から削除 [条件]

条件が指定されていない場合は、テーブル内のすべてのデータが 1 つずつ削除されます。

削除と切り捨ての違いは何ですか?

delete: DMLに属し、テーブル内のデータを1つずつ削除します

切り捨て: DDLに属し、最初にテーブルを削除してから再構築します

データを削除する場合、削除と切り捨てのどちらがより効率的ですか?

データが小さい場合は削除の方が効率的です

データ量が多い場合は切り捨ての方が効率的です

レコードの更新

テーブル名を更新し、列名 = 列の値、列名 2 = 列 2 の値を設定します [条件]

複数フィールドデータの変更

すべて変更する(注意して使用してください)

上記は、エディターが紹介したMySQLデータベースの追加、削除、変更操作の詳細な説明と統合です。皆様のお役に立てれば幸いです。ご質問がある場合は、メッセージを残してください。エディターがすぐに返信します。また、123WORDPRESS.COM ウェブサイトをサポートしてくださっている皆様にも感謝申し上げます。

以下もご興味があるかもしれません:
  • MySQLクエリで大文字と小文字を区別しない問題を解決する方法
  • MySQL 最適化戦略 (推奨)
  • MySQLがファントムリードを解決する方法の詳細な説明
  • Navicat を使用してリモート Linux MySQL データベースに接続するときに発生する 10061 不明エラーの詳細な説明
  • シェルスクリプトを使用してMySQLにインデックスを追加する方法
  • MySQL 文字セットの文字化けとその解決方法
  • MySQLは遅いSQLを開始し、原因を分析します
  • MySQL は、元のデータと同じデータがある場合、更新ステートメントを再度実行しますか?
  • MySQLクエリが遅い場合の理由と解決策
  • 間違った MySQL コマンドをキャンセルしたい場合はどうすればいいですか?

<<:  マルチポートおよびマルチドメイン名アクセスのNginx構成の実装

>>:  Nginx ベースのアクセス制御と接続制限の実装

推薦する

JS は VUE コンポーネントに基づいて都市リスト効果を実装します

この記事の例では、VUEコンポーネントに基づいて都市リストエフェクトを実装するための具体的なコードを...

非ルートユーザーを使用してDockerコンテナでスクリプト操作を実行する

アプリケーションをコンテナ化した後、Docker コンテナを起動すると、デフォルトで root ユー...

マインスイーパゲームを実装するための jQuery プラグイン (2)

この記事では、jQueryプラグインを使用してマインスイーパゲームを実装する2番目の記事を参考までに...

既存のDockerコンテナの内容を変更する方法

1. Docker psはコンテナをリストします 2. Docker cpはコンテナにファイルをコピ...

複数のサーバーにNginxリバースプロキシを実装する方法

Nginx は複数のサーバーをリバース プロキシします。つまり、nginx に異なるリクエストを送信...

クリックイメージ反転効果を実現するJavaScript

最近、顔コレクションに関するプロジェクトに取り組んでいましたが、フロントエンドモジュールを書いている...

CentOS 8.4 での Docker パッケージのオフラインインストールの問題について

使用する仮想マシンは、サーバー環境をシミュレートする CentOS 8.4 です。外部ネットワークに...

Linuxの一般的なコマンドでLinuxのmoreコマンドを使用する方法

more は、最もよく使用されるツールの 1 つです。最も一般的な使用方法は、出力コンテンツを表示し...

Mysql は、デッドロック問題を解決するために kill コマンドを使用します (実行中の特定の SQL ステートメントを強制終了します)。

MySQL を使用して特定のステートメントを実行すると、データ量が多いためにデッドロックが発生し、...

DockerコンテナはホストのMySQL操作にアクセスする

背景:インターフェイスを提供する Flask プロジェクトがあり、これは Docker コンテナを使...

Linux ベースの MySQL マスター スレーブ構成の全プロセスを記録する

mysql マスタースレーブ構成1. 準備ホスト: 192.168.244.128スレーブ: 192...

クールなバーコードエフェクトの作り方を教えます

声明:この記事では、Web ページ制作技術を使用して問題を包括的に解決するという考え方を反映して、W...

Mac ノードの削除と再インストールのケーススタディ

Macノードの削除と再インストール消去 ノード -v sudo npm アンインストール npm -...

MySQL 同期遅延が発生したときに Seconds_Behind_Master が 0 のままになる理由

目次問題の説明原理分析問題分析拡大する総括する問題の説明ユーザーはプライマリ データベースに対して変...

MySQL複合インデックスの詳細な研究

複合インデックス (結合インデックスとも呼ばれます) は、複数の列に対して作成されるインデックスです...